The Odyssey

by Homer

680? BCE

Contents

  • Book I.
    The Gods in Council -- Miverva's Visit to Ithaca -- The Challenge from Telemachus to the Suitors.
  • Book II.
    Assembly Of The People Of Ithaca -- Speeches Of Telemachus And Of The Suitors -- Telemachus Makes His Preparations And Starts For Pylos With Minerva Disguised As Mentor.
  • Book III.
    Telemachus Visits Nestor at Pylos.
  • Book IV.
    The Visit to King Menelaus, Who Tells His Story -- Meanwhile The Suitors In Ithaca Plot Against Telemachus.
  • Book V.
    Calypso -- Ulysses Reaches Scheria On A Raft.
  • Book VI.
    The Meeting between Nausicaa and Ulysses.
  • Book VII.
    Reception of Ulysses at the Palace Of King Alcinous.
  • Book VIII.
    Banquet in the House of Alcinous -- The Games.
  • Book IX.
    Ulysses Declares Himself and Begins His Story -- The Cicons, Lotophagi, and Cyclopes.
  • Book X.
    Aeolus, the Laestrygones, Circe.
  • Book XI.
    The Visit to the Dead.
  • Book XII.
    The Sirens, Scylla and Charybdis, the Cattle of the Sun.
  • Book XIII.
    Ulysses Leaves Scheria and Returns to Ithaca.
  • Book XIV.
    Ulysses In The Hut With Eumaeus.
  • Book XV.
    Minerva Summons Telemachus From Lacedaemon -- He Meets With Theoclymenus At Pylos And Brings Him To Ithaca -- On Landing He Goes To The Hut Of Eumaeus.
  • Book XVI.
    Ulysses Reveals Himself To Telemachus.
  • Book XVII.
    Telemachus And His Mother Meet -- Ulysses And Eumaeus Come Down To The Town, And Ulysses Is Insulted By Melanthius -- He Is Recognized By The Dog Argos -- He Is Insulted And Presently Struck By Antinous With A Stool -- Penelope Desires That He Shall Be Sent To Her.
  • Book XVIII.
    The Fight With Irus -- Ulysses Warns Amphinomus -- Penelope Gets Presents From The Suitors -- The Braziers -- Ulysses Rebukes Eurymachus.
  • Book XIX.
    Telemachus And Ulysses Remove The Armor -- Ulysses Interviews Penelope -- Euryclea Washes His Feet And Recognizes The Scar On His Leg -- Penelope Tells Her Dream To Ulysses.
  • Book XX.
    Ulysses Cannot Sleep -- Penelope's Prayer To Diana -- The Two Signs From Heaven -- Eumaeus And Philoetius Arrive -- The Suitors Dine -- Ctesippus Throws An Ox's Foot At Ulysses -- Theoclymenus Foretells Disaster And Leaves The House.
  • Book XXI.
    The Trial Of The Axes, During Which Ulysses Reveals Himself To Eumaeus And Philoetius.
  • Book XXII.
    The Killing Of The Suitors -- The Maids Who Have Misconducted Themselves Are Made To Cleanse The Cloisters And Are Then Hanged.
  • Book XXIII.
    Penelope Eventually Recognizes Her Husband -- Early In The Morning Ulysses, Telemachus, Eumaeus, And Philoetius Leave The Town.
  • Book XXIV.
    The Ghosts Of The Suitors In Hades -- Ulysses And His Men Go To The House Of Laertes -- The People Of Ithaca Come Out To Attack Ulysses, But Minerva Concludes A Peace.
